Field fencing services involve the installation, repair, and maintenance of fences designed to enclose large outdoor areas such as farms, ranches, or expansive residential properties. These fences are typically constructed using durable materials like woven wire, barbed wire, or high-tensile wire to withstand outdoor elements and provide long-lasting boundaries. Service providers can help property owners select the right fencing style and materials to suit their specific needs, whether for containing livestock, marking property lines, or securing outdoor spaces. Proper installation ensures the fencing remains stable and effective over time, reducing the need for frequent repairs and maintaining the property's boundaries.

The overview below groups typical Field Fencing Service proj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Nampa, ID.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or fence repairs, such as replacing a few damaged panels or posts, generally range from $250 to $600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on the extent of damage and materials needed.
Standard Fence Installation - Installing a new field fence for a standard-sized property usually costs between $1,200 and $3,500. Most projects in this category are straightforward, but larger properties or higher-grade materials can push costs higher.
Full Fence Replacement - Replacing an entire existing fence with new materials often ranges from $3,500 to $8,000. Larger or more complex projects, such as those involving challenging terrain, can exceed this range and reach $10,000+.
Custom or High-End Fencing - Custom-designed or premium materials for larger, intricate fencing projects can start around $8,000 and go well beyond $15,000. These projects are less common and typically involve detailed craftsmanship or unique specifications.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
